Job Summary
We are seeking a detail-oriented and analytical Data Analyst to join our dynamic team. The successful candidate will be responsible for interpreting data, analysing results using statistical techniques, and providing ongoing reports. You will work closely with various departments to identify opportunities for process improvement and contribute to strategic decision-making through data-driven insights.

Responsibilities

Collect, process, and analyse large datasets to uncover trends and insights.
Develop and maintain dashboards and reports using tools such as Tableau and Power BI.
Collaborate with cross-functional teams to understand their data needs and provide analytical support.
Conduct business analysis to identify requirements for new systems or enhancements to existing systems.
Design databases and ensure data integrity through effective database management practices, including experience with Oracle and Microsoft SQL Server.
Utilise programming languages such as R and Python for data manipulation and analysis.
Create visual representations of data findings using tools like Visio to facilitate understanding among stakeholders.
Manage projects effectively, ensuring timely delivery of analytical solutions within the Software Development Life Cycle (SDLC).
Employ SQL for querying databases and extracting relevant information for analysis.
Provide training and support on data analysis tools and methodologies as needed.
Qualifications

Proficiency in data analysis skills with a strong understanding of statistical methods.
Experience with database design, management, and querying using SQL, Oracle, or Microsoft SQL Server.
Familiarity with programming languages such as R, Python, VBA, and Bash (Unix shell).
Knowledge of project management principles and practices.
Strong analytical skills with the ability to interpret complex datasets into actionable insights.
Excellent communication skills to convey findings clearly to non-technical stakeholders.
Previous experience in business analysis is preferred but not essential.
